linux chmod,如何把一个文件夹及其子文件夹里的文件、文件夹都设为777?

嘿,想要快速设置一个文件夹及其所有子文件夹的权限为7 7 7 ?没问题,只需使用chmodR命令就能搞定。
命令是这样的:chmodR 7 7 7 aaa。
这里的“R”代表递归操作,意思是会遍历并更改指定目录下的所有子目录和文件的权限。
而7 7 7 则意味着所有用户都能对这些文件和目录进行读取、写入和执行。

不过,小贴士来了,设置7 7 7 权限可是有风险的哦!这会让任何人都能对你的文件为所欲为,所以,如果你在多人使用的环境中操作,一定要三思而后行。

执行这个命令的时候,身份也很关键。
如果你是超级管理员(root),那权限问题一般不会出现。
但如果你只是个普通用户,又不想成为文件夹的所有者,那可能就得借助sudo命令来提升权限了。

另外,有些系统可能会有隐藏权限,它们可能会干扰chmod命令的正常工作。
如果遇到这种情况,你可能需要深入检查并调整你的安全设置。

总之,chmodR 7 7 7 aaa是个强大的工具,但用起来可得小心,别让权限问题变成安全隐患。

Linux系统中777权限是什么意思?

嘿,咱们聊聊Linux系统中的那个7 7 7 权限吧!这玩意儿可是最高权限设置,意味着不管是文件的主人、同一组的成员还是其他用户,都能随心所欲地读、写、执行文件。
简单来说,7 7 7 就像一把万能钥匙,让所有人都能对文件为所欲为。

要弄懂这个权限,得知道它是由三个数字组成的,每个数字代表一类用户:第一个数字对应文件所有者,第二个对应所属组,第三个对应其他用户。
比如,数字7 实际上是由4 (读)、2 (写)和1 (执行)这三者组合起来的,所以7 =4 +2 +1
那么,7 7 7 权限具体意味着什么呢?简单来说,就是所有用户都能读文件、写文件、执行文件或者进入目录。
听起来是不是很爽?但别高兴得太早,这把万能钥匙也可能成为安全隐患,比如让恶意软件随意篡改文件,或者让敏感信息被偷窥。

所以,咱们得遵循“最小权限原则”,只给必要的权限。
比如,7 5 5 对目录来说就挺合适,而6 4 4 对文件来说就挺保险。
当然,有时候你还得用chown和chgrp来细化权限控制。

总之,虽然7 7 7 权限听起来很酷,但安全性才是王道。
在生产环境中,根据实际需要来分配权限,别让这把万能钥匙变成定时炸弹。

LINUX下chmod 777是什么意思_LINUX下chmod 777权限详解与风险

嗨,小伙伴们,今天来聊聊Linux里的那个chmod7 7 7 权限设置。
这东西听起来高大上,其实就是给文件或目录来个全面开放的权限,让所有人都能读、写、执行。
下面咱们就细说一番,包括它的原理、怎么用、有哪些风险,还有更安全的替代方法。

首先,chmod7 7 7 这个数字代表什么?在Linux里,权限是通过三个八进制的数字来表示的,这三个数字分别代表所有者、所属组和其它用户的权限。
每个数字代表的是读(4 )、写(2 )和执行(1 )的组合。
所以,7 这个数字就相当于4 (读)+2 (写)+1 (执行),也就是完整的控制权。
这样一来,任何用户都能对文件或目录随意操作。

举个例子,如果你对一个脚本文件设置了7 7 7 权限,那不管是谁,都能看、改、运行这个脚本,哪怕你不是它的创建者。

不过,虽然这个权限设置挺方便,但它也有安全隐患。
在某些情况下,比如开发测试阶段,可能会用到它来快速解决问题。
但要注意,它并不是长期解决方案。

接下来是风险。
7 7 7 权限可能会让一些恶意分子有机可乘,比如篡改系统文件,或者在Web目录上传恶意脚本,导致远程代码执行,甚至造成数据丢失和服务中断。

那有没有更安全的做法呢?当然有。
我们得坚持最小权限原则,只给必要的权限。
比如,普通文件可以设置6 4 4 权限,这样所有者可以读写,而其他人只能读;可执行文件则可以设置为7 5 5 权限,所有者可以读写执行,其他人只能执行。
另外,通过chown调整文件归属,再配合6 6 0或7 7 0权限,可以实现内部共享而不对外开放。
还有,ACL(访问控制列表)也是个不错的选择,可以给特定用户单独授权。

总之,chmod7 7 7 虽然能解决一时之需,但长期来看,还是得谨慎使用。
根据实际情况,选择合适的权限设置,用ACL或chown等工具进行精细化管理,这样既能满足功能需求,又能确保系统安全。

linux系统里所有文件权限为777会有什么后果?

Linux系统里,要是把所有文件的权限都改成7 7 7 ,那系统的安全风险可就直线飙升了。
你知道7 7 7 权限意味着啥吧?就是系统里的任何一个人都能随便读、随便改、随便跑文件。
这么一来,系统基本上就等于摆了个摊让所有人随便逛,后果你懂的。

这7 7 7 权限直接带来的麻烦可不少: 1 . 敏感信息全暴露,比如密码文件都能被随便看,甚至改密码都跟玩儿似的; 2 . 可执行文件安全防护全没了,被人改了就能实现想进谁家谁家就进谁家; 3 . 关键文件权限要是被搞错了,系统直接可能就崩了,像rm -r /这种操作不是闹着玩的; 4 . 像sudo、sendmail这些依赖权限检查的程序,全部跑不动; 5 . setuid和setgid这些权限位没了,有些程序就没办法以正确的身份启动了; 6 . /tmp和/var/tmp这些临时目录的文件保护全消失,程序崩溃是迟早的事; 7 . /dev和/proc这些特殊文件系统可能因为权限问题直接崩溃; 8 . Socket和Pipe这些通信机制容易出安全问题或者直接崩溃; 9 . 所有文件都变成了可执行文件,一不小心脚本误执行了就麻烦大了; 1 0. chmod命令一用,访问控制列表全重置,数据可能直接被破坏。

虽然改完7 7 7 权限后,系统里正在运行的服务和程序可能还暂时没事,但只要一重启服务或者机器,上面说的那些风险就全冒出来了,系统安全稳定直接受到严重威胁。